M.J. Electric Awarded Construction Contract With American Transmission Company
InfraSource Services, Inc., one of the largest specialty contractors servicing electric, natural gas and telecommunications infrastructure in the United States, announced today that M.J. Electric LLC (M.J. Electric), an InfraSource company, has been selected to provide construction services for electric transmission line and substation projects for American Transmission Company (ATC) in northeastern Wisconsin and Michigan's Upper Peninsula.
Under a three-year alliance agreement, M.J. Electric will provide all construction resources, including labor, equipment and project management, to ATC for its northern portfolio of construction projects. While ATC's 10-year plan calls for nearly $3 billion in total construction and maintenance activities for electric reliability, ATC estimates its investment in the northern portfolio to be $500 million over the next 10 years. InfraSource estimates that the three-year alliance will yield revenues of approximately $100 million.
"We are extremely pleased with our continuing relationship with ATC and this alliance agreement with M.J. Electric for future projects," said David Helwig, Chairman and CEO of InfraSource.
